#9 On Just Listening w/ Dr. Mark Goulston, Coach, Psychiatrist, Author of "Just Listen"

Dr. Mark Goulston is a storyteller with a psychic ability to read minds. He coaches many women (including me) and he is a master of scripts for life - there’s several in this episode but many more in his book "Just Listen".    In this episode, I had a huge honour of speaking with Dr. Mark Goulston, psychiatrist for over 40 years, Marshall Goldsmith 100 top coaches and author of many books including "Just Listen", "Get Out of Your Own Way", "Trauma to Triumph" and many others.    We talked about becoming a first-class noticer, how to tune in to what other people are Listening FOR and how to turn tables when pitching to investors.    We talked a lot about mistakes and failure with some great examples and whether Steve Jobs (who was an abusive boss) was actually a good leader. #7 On Being Indistractable w/ Nir Eyal, Bestselling Author of “Hooked” and “Indistractable”

Nir Eyal the bestselling author of “Hooked” and “Indistractable” is a force, with incredible insights and practical tips on how to get into flow and break bad habits.  After some technical difficulties we managed to sit down and talk.
